Transaction d2e80c27ec5763ff39b0c91e949a27c432a910b8f37ac0dae5f21353589ff69c

4 Input
2 Outputs
  • d2e80c27ec5763ff39b0c91e949a27c432a910b8f37ac0dae5f21353589ff69c:0
  • value  27020794
    address  3PPeobQocYKGJc7rhvfpFZvaxu2XnifiAj
  • d2e80c27ec5763ff39b0c91e949a27c432a910b8f37ac0dae5f21353589ff69c:1
  • value  468551206
    address  3BMEXpkqg8VweGX3BA2w2U7bqitFgw3LX6